Chitosan: Novel Applications in Food Systems is a practical resource for those looking to understand new applications of chitosan in the food industry. The content presented is written by experts in the field who have worked on the latest application of chitosan-based research to help researchers and scientists understand how recent applications combined with traditional food preservation hurdles, or novel hurdles such as active packaging, irradiation and essential oils can improve methods of controlling microorganisms in foods. With an emphasis of potential of chitosan in food safety this reference briefly summarizes what chitosan-based research has already done for the industry, including potential applications.
